I am creating a site for which I have created a structure but I am facing height issue in that. here is what I am expecting

Expecting

but this is what I am getting

Final
Below is the CSS:

html {height:100%!important;}
body {
    margin:0;
    font:12px/15px "Lucida Sans Unicode", "Lucida Grande", sans-serif;
    color:#8a8a8a;
    min-width:1000px;
    background:#fff;
    min-height:100%!important;
}

#wrapper {
    position:relative;
    min-height:100%;
    overflow:hidden;
    background:url(../images/wrapper.jpeg) repeat-y;
}
#content {
    float:left;
    width:100%;
    min-height:100%;
}

    100% is just getting set to 100% of the content in it , try using a pixel height instead

    #content {
        float:left;
        width:100%;
        min-height:500px;
    }
